How much armor everything gives?, or how much physical damage reduction each point of armor gives.
1- For how much armor everything gives?, well that is rather difficult to explain. Each piece of armor has its own armor rating, smithing will increase this number to an x amount dependingon how powerful your smithing is.
Each skill point increases your armor rating from heavy/light armor by 0.4% (1.5% for NPCs). (from uesp)
Your armor skill has an ability to increase it by 20% x 5 = 100%
Custom fit / Well fitted give another 25% bonus
Matching set (same name for both) gives another 25% bonus
On top of all that, every piece of light and heavy armor including shields give an invisible 25 armor which doesn't even add up to the armor total but does work when in combat. Clothing and jewelry (with a few exeptions) don't give this extra invisible armor.
So, (base armor + total smithing) * armor skill level * juggernaut/agile defender level * well fitted/custom fit boost * Matching set boost = total armor + invisible armor rating
Do know that the maximum amount of usable armor rating = 667, which will give you a total of 80% physical damage reduction. If you wear 4 pieces of armor this means you only need 567 armor + 100 invisible armor, a shield lowers this to 542.
However, this amount is easily obtained with any armor combination, heck you can get over 600 armor with just 3 pieces of light armor, a circlet and no shield.
How much do potions of fortify armor give?, well, if it adds 20 points, it will give a extra 8% in the armor skill calculation.
2- How much physical reduction does each point of armor give?, 80% / 667 = 0,11994003% reduction for each point of armor, up to 80% of course.
aR = CEIL((bR + iQ)*(1+m*(sk+skE)/100))*(1+uP)*(1+mS)*(1+aP)
sR = CEIL((bS + iQ)*(1+m*(sk+skE)/100))*(1+uP)*(1+mS)
dR = SUM(&aR)+sR+aE
drP = dR*0.12+3*pW
aE = armor effects
aP = armor perk (Agile Defender or Juggernaut)
aR = item armor rating (&aR: for each armor item worn)
bR = base armor rating
bS = base shield rating
dR = display armor rating
drP = damage reduction percentage
iQ = item quality
m = multiplier (0.4 for PC, 1.5 for NPC)
mS = matching set
pW = number of armor pieces worn
sk = skill
skE = skill effect
uP = unison perk (Custom Fit or Well Fitted)
Armor Cap: displayed armor rating can never exceed 80% of physical damage reduction.
Base damage reduction of 3% per piece worn = hidden armor rating of 25 per piece worn, incl. shields.
